Fort Yellowstone Historic District is located within Yellowstone National Park in Wyoming, United States of America. It is a landmark that represents an important period in the history of the park. The district consists of various historic structures, including the commanding officer's quarters, the cavalry stable, and the mess hall.
Visiting Fort Yellowstone Historic District allows you to immerse yourself in the rich history of Yellowstone National Park. You can explore the well-preserved buildings and gain a deeper understanding of the early days when the United States Army managed the park.
